2026 Q1 IMPACT FEE REPORT

Board of County Commissioners · 2026-07-21 · report

The document is a legislative report accepted by the Miami-Dade Board of County Commissioners on July 21, 2026, covering the first quarter of 2026 (January 1 through March 31, 2026) collections of mobility fees, impact fees, and water and sewer connection fees by Commission District. The report is filed under File Number 261094, agenda item 2B7, and was introduced on June 15, 2026. It provides gross collection amounts by district for educational facilities impact fee, medical fire and emergency services impact fee, park impact fee, police impact fee, road impact fee, water and sewer connection fees, and mobility fees. Total collections are $6,917,718 for educational facilities, $1,768,251 for medical fire and emergency services, $1,642,585 for park, $697,308 for police, $2,666,591 for road, $4,699,543 for water and sewer connection, and $19,138,463 for mobility fees. The report notes Ordinance No. 23-68 replaced the road impact fee with a countywide mobility fee effective December 31, 2023, and that road impact fees assessed before that date may still be collected. Educational facilities impact fee revenues are transmitted to the Miami-Dade County School Board, and police impact fees are transmitted to the Sheriff.
